I took this photo at a local metro park a couple months ago while on a walk with my girlfriend and feels perfectly eerie enough for October as we come closer to Halloween.

One of the many great things about Toledo, Ohio are the many metro parks throughout the city. One of mine and my girlfriends favorites is wildwood, where this photo was taken.
The park is on the site of a former estate built during the great depression and has miles and miles of walking trails surrounded by nature. My girlfriend spend a decent amount of time just walking around the grounds and hiking on the trails. We love looking at the different birds in the park and seeing what we can see. including one time we saw a pair of blue birds that we have not been able to definitively identify to this day no matter how hard we try and no matter how many birds we look up.
We weren't able to get any photos of the birds that time so now every time we go I make sure to bring my camera in hopes of seeing them once again and this time being able to photograph them. We haven't seen these birds again but it is still a great area to take all kinds of different photos. I took some photos of different flowers and trees and just general photos of the trail on our way out and this shed didn't really catch my eye when it was lighter out. On our way back to our car it started to get a little bit darker as we were heading into twilight.
We came around the corner on the trail and I noticed the light at the top of the shed was on. It was giving just enough light to barely illuminate the white shed in front of the dark background. I was drawn in by the slightly creepy and dark feeling it was giving off and knew I needed to try and capture it. When I started editing it I felt like I needed to get rid of the green in the trees background to help add to the eerie feeling I felt like the photo deserved and I'm really happy with how the photo turned out and love that it shows the Metro Parks spooky side.
